  • Patent number: 10291049
    Abstract: A doorbell apparatus according to one embodiment of the present disclosure includes an input port configured to receive power; an interface including a plurality of interface components and a first controller that is set to control the plurality of interface components; a battery configured to supply the power to the interface; a switching circuit connected to a switch and configured to change a path of a current that is supplied from the input port according to an ON or OFF state of the switch; and a second controller configured to control charging of the battery and a current supply to the interface using the current that is output from the switching circuit, wherein the second controller limits a current supplied to the interface according to an operation mode of the interface, and the operation mode includes a first operation mode and a second operation mode in which power required inside the interface is less than that of the first operation mode.
    Type: Grant
    Filed: July 21, 2017
    Date of Patent: May 14, 2019
    Assignee: LG INNOTEK CO., LTD.
    Inventors: Jae Myoung Kim, Jung Young Bae, Ki Kyung Jeon, Min Yong Choi

  • Publication number: 20180195333
    Abstract: According to one embodiment of the present disclosure, a bypass apparatus includes a current detector for detecting an input current; a first switch device which is turned on when a current detected in the current detector is lower than a reference current, and turned off when the detected current is equal to or higher than the reference current; and a second switch device which connects in parallel with the first switch device, is turned off when the detected current is lower than the reference current, and turned on when the detected current is equal to or higher than the reference current, wherein between the first switch device and the second switch device is connected a chime bell, and between the current detector and the first switch device is connected a load.
    Type: Application
    Filed: January 9, 2018
    Publication date: July 12, 2018
    Inventor: Ki Kyung JEON

  • Patent number: 9398271
    Abstract: A network camera and an image capturing method using rotating prism are described. The network camera includes a lens module including lenses having incident paths different from each other, a prism reflecting light incident through the lens module, a prism driving module rotating the prism, and a controller controlling the prism through the prism driving module. The prism reflects lights incident through the incident paths different from each other by performing a rotation operation according to a control of the prism driving module.
    Type: Grant
    Filed: August 22, 2012
    Date of Patent: July 19, 2016
    Assignee: LG INNOTEK CO., LTD.
    Inventor: Ki Kyung Jeon

  • Publication number: 20130044225
    Abstract: Disclosed are a network camera and a method of controlling lighting thereof. The network camera includes a lighting part including at least one LED module, an image sensor part converting an image, which is input from an outside, into a color signal and measuring illuminance by using the converted color signal, and a controller adjusting brightness of the lighting part based on information of the illuminance received from the image sensor.
    Type: Application
    Filed: August 17, 2012
    Publication date: February 21, 2013
    Applicant: LG INNOTEK CO., LTD.
    Inventor: Ki Kyung JEON
